Prior to the journey we had debated on renting an apartment or looking at an extended stay hotel. I chose the extended stay. No first and last month rent due, no lease to sign just pay on a weekly basis. I have my own kitchenette, yes, I can cook and a place where I can put all my stuff down. They have weekly cleaning of the rooms and furniture, cable TV and a kitchen. If I had chosen an apartment I would have no TV, no furniture so this seemed to be a wise choice. I am close to my new job and close to shopping etc.
